Investing in real estate is no walk in the park. It is an expensive industry to venture into. Properties are becoming less affordable by the day, but this also makes it a lucrative investment opportunity.<\/p>\n

<\/p>\n

Anyone can invest in real estate if they are willing to do the work, open their mind to the options available, and practice patience.<\/p>\n

<\/p>\n

While a bank loan is the most common method of financing the project, it requires an excellent credit score and a down payment.<\/p>\n<\/div>
